Transforming a City’s Downtown
July 27, 2011

SW Burnham Street is functional for business prosperity, charming for pedestrians and bicyclists, and will serve growth in Tigard well into the future.
Otak initially prepared the Comprehensive Streetscape Project of SW Burnham Street that detailed on-street parking, large pedestrian walkways, and a new intersection at SW Ash Avenue. Those sketches were brought to life through a second Otak project in which we prepared construction drawings for the SW Burnham Street | Green Street. Otak provided field surveying, civil and stormwater engineering, landscape architecture, and utility coordination. After four years of design and construction, the City is completing its vision for downtown Tigard.

Today, Burnham Street is a generous roadway that accommodates automobiles and industrial-sized trucks, and a major first-response route and school bus routes. Otak designed a robust street section to accommodate a 16" water main and storm sewers around an existing communication duct bank. All other private utilities were coordinated and relocated into joint trenches beneath the street’s sidewalks. The space also required the careful placement of street trees, fire hydrants, driveways, stormwater facilities, and ornamental street lights.
The pedestrian space was enhanced through the incorporation of artwork and by increasing the sidewalk widths. Crossing lengths are reduced using bulb-outs from the sidewalk that double as stormwater treatment facilities. There is room to parallel park and to sit on embedded basalt benches. The project’s lighting features groundbreaking LED technology with programming that is sensitive to ambient light levels, time-of-day programming, and emits minimal heat radiance. These sustainable elements highlight Tigard’s commitment to a greener environment.
